How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Hacienda Heights?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Hacienda Heights Studio Apartments | $842 | $618 | $1,125 |
Hacienda Heights 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,008 | $695 | $1,918 |
Hacienda Heights 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,208 | $810 | $2,296 |
Hacienda Heights 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,333 | $985 | $1,640 |
Hacienda Heights 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,343 | $1,025 | $1,875 |

Getting Around the Hacienda Heights Neighborhood in El Paso, TX
Walk Score®
57 / 100
Somewhat Walkable
Some errands can be accomplished on foot
Bike Score®
44 / 100
Somewhat Bikeable
Minimal bike infrastructure
Transit Score®
32 / 100
Some Transit
A few nearby public transportation options
